| Post Translational Modifications | Regulated through phosphorylation at Thr-554 by CaMK2D. |
| Function | Beta subunit of voltage-dependent calcium channels which contributes to the function of the calcium channel by increasing peak calcium current. Plays a role in shifting voltage dependencies of activation and inactivation of the channel. May modulate G protein inhibition. May contribute to beta-adrenergic augmentation of Ca(2+) influx in cardiomyocytes, thereby regulating increases in heart rate and contractile force. Involved in membrane targeting of the alpha-1 subunit CACNA1C. |
